Ay, ay, ay, there are a lot of annoying bugs! This is
another version of the MAKEDEV script and an elkscmd
patch. Fixed:
#1- MAKEDEV tried to create bda16, bda17, bda18, and
so on up to 63, while I believe PC BIOS only allows
for 16 partitions, 3 primary, 1 extended, and 12
logical. The same for regular hda. Why doesn't MAKEDEV
created an bda ,to represent the entire disk?
#2- Small spelling error- the linking program is
called ln, not l.
#3- The root disk, by default, doesn't have enough
inodes for all the files, so I put in a -i224
modifier. But now there are too many inodes to fit all
the files in. Ideas, anyone?
#4- Added a provision for making any combination or
boot disk where the files in /elks/include are
automatically put in the /usr/bcc/include directory to
fix the errors saying "can't include linuxmt/blah.h".
